EclipseNSIS is a plugin for the Eclipse platform which enables editing, compiling and testing Nullsoft Installer (NSIS) scripts. The InstallOptions Editor plugin is for editing of InstallOptions files. (Requires Eclipse GEF http://www.eclipse.org/gef)

Proteus Cross Compiler system allows the generation and compilation of Java Code from llvm-gcc compatible languages (C/C++/fortran). The generated code will execute at up to 50% of native code.

JPype is an effort to allow python programs full access to java class libraries. This is achieved not through re-implementing Python, as Jython/JPython has done, but rather through interfacing at the native level in both Virtual Machines.

Lapg is the combined lexical analyzer and parser generator, which converts a description for a context-free LALR grammar into source file to parse the grammar. Generates code for Java, Javascript, C, C++ and C#.

JAXBBuilder is an eclipse plugin for generating Java classes directly from XML schema, XML or JSON files. The plugin detects document changes and re-generates Java code via Castor or XJC. It includes a JAXB project wizard, and configuration pages
ClassMock is a tool for creating tests for components based on reflection and metadata in Java. It generate classes in runtime with the desired structure to be used in tests.
C4J is a simple, powerful and non-intrusive tool that makes it easy to add contract verification of instances and methods of any Java class or interface, with full inheritance support. C4J brings Design By Contract to Java.

ECL is a system-level specification language for HW/SW designs and is based on Esterel and C.
The ECL compiler parses ECL, writes Esterel and C, and uses the Esterel compiler to produce an implementation.
Originally developed at Cadence Berkeley Labs.
Parsers for biological data based on scanner generators like Flex (C), Re2c(C), Jflex (Java) and Ifickle (Tcl). This scanner generators are providing easier maintainance, development and higher speed than hand written scanners. Scanner output is SQL.
